Value
C-TECH UNITED's open frame, enclosed, and LED power supplies give it three distinct fit options, so it can serve rack, cabinet, and lighting jobs without changing its core model. That breadth matters in a market where power-supply demand is still broad and spread across industrial, telecom, and LED uses. It widens the customer problems C-Tech United can solve, which supports revenue diversification and lowers product-line risk.
C-Tech United serves 2 demand pools, industrial and commercial, so the same engineering base can sell into more use cases. That matters because industrial buyers often want higher uptime and tougher integration, while commercial buyers usually focus on scale, cost, and fast rollout. In VRIO terms, this wider reach can lift revenue per platform and reduce reliance on a single end market.
Customized power solutions are a clear value driver for C-TECH UNITED because they match client specs instead of forcing a standard fit. That matters in design-led buying, where a small change in voltage, size, or thermal load can decide the order. In 2025, firms that win more tailored OEM design slots tend to protect margins better and cut rework risk.
Reliability-Focused Delivery
Reliability is central to C-Tech United's power-supply value, because buyers pay for stable output and low failure risk. Uptime Institute's 2024 survey found 54% of outages cost over $100,000, showing why even small power issues matter. By stressing reliability, C-Tech United helps protect downstream systems, cut disruption, and improve product acceptance.
Design and Manufacturing Integration
C-Tech United's design-and-manufacturing integration is valuable because it links concept work to physical output in one flow. That usually shortens feedback loops, cuts rework, and improves quality control, which matters in a component business with tight tolerances and fast design changes.
The payoff is better economics and execution: less scrap, fewer handoffs, and faster response to customers. In 2025 manufacturing, that kind of loop control is a real edge when margins are thin and uptime drives cash flow.
Value is C-Tech United's ability to solve more power-supply jobs with one engineering base, from industrial to commercial uses. Customized builds and reliability make it more useful in design-led buying, where fit and uptime decide orders. Design and manufacturing under one roof also helps cut rework and speed delivery.

Rarity
C-TECH UNITED's portfolio covers 3 form factors: open frame, enclosed, and LED power supplies. That breadth is less common than a single-type lineup, since many rivals stay focused on one buyer need or one housing style. In 2025, that 3-format spread can improve fit across more OEM and lighting channels, making the mix more differentiated than a narrow specialist.
C-Tech United's custom engineering offer is rarer than standard catalog selling because many competitors sell commoditized units, not client-specific power solutions. In 2025, demand for tailored power systems stayed strong as AI servers and data centers kept pushing higher load and thermal needs, making fit-for-purpose design more valuable. That rarity can support pricing power, since engineering, testing, and application support are harder to copy than a standard product list.
Dual-market coverage is rare because one power-supply business must meet both industrial and commercial needs, which often differ on load stability, safety, and integration. In fiscal 2025, that kind of cross-segment reach is harder for smaller rivals to match because it needs deeper engineering breadth and wider sales support. For C-Tech United, this can widen its addressable market and raise switching costs for customers.
End-to-End Operating Model
C-Tech United's end-to-end operating model is relatively rare because it combines design and manufacturing in one place, while many peers stay as pure design shops or pure assemblers. That broader control lets Company Name own more of the value chain, from specs to output, which is harder to copy than a resale or distribution setup. In 2025, that kind of integrated control is still uncommon across electronics supply chains, where most firms split design, production, and fulfillment.
Reliable Customization
Reliable customization is scarce because it demands both tight quality control and client-specific design. In 2025, many power supply suppliers still do one well, but not both at a high level, so the overlap is limited. That makes C-Tech United's mix of tailored specs and steady performance a rarer capability in a crowded market. In VRIO terms, this pairing is harder to match than standard product breadth alone.
In fiscal 2025, C-Tech United's rarity came from combining 3 form factors, custom engineering, and dual industrial/commercial coverage in one platform. That mix is uncommon because many peers sell only one product type or one market segment. Its end-to-end design-to-manufacturing model also stays harder to copy than a pure assembler setup.

Imitability
Application-specific design know-how is hard to imitate because custom power supply choices are tied to C-Tech United's customer needs, not just the product category. Competitors can copy a standard unit, but they cannot quickly match the engineering trade-offs, integration work, and fit built into each design. That makes the advantage more durable than a price-only offer, especially in 2025 markets where buyers keep pressing for tighter efficiency, smaller form factors, and faster adaptation.
C-Tech United's multi-format technical depth is hard to copy because open frame, enclosed, and LED systems each need different design, thermal, and integration skills. A rival with know-how in just one format must build three distinct capability stacks, which raises time, cost, and execution risk. That breadth makes imitation slower and more expensive, so the advantage is stronger when all three lines keep evolving together.
Reliability validation history is hard to copy because it comes from repeated delivery, not a design file. Buyers judge it across multiple orders and project cycles, so trust compounds over time. Competitors can copy product looks, but they cannot quickly match a delivery record built through consistent execution and low failure rates.

Organization
C-Tech United's integrated design-to-build model combines engineering and manufacturing, so it can turn designs into shippable products instead of acting like a sales-only layer. In VRIO terms, that is valuable because it supports value capture, faster turnaround, and tighter control of product quality.
The main test is 2025 evidence: revenue tied to in-house builds, gross margin, and output volume. If those figures are rising, the model is not just organized; it is helping C-Tech United convert engineering skill into cash flow.
C-Tech United's 3-format portfolio shows real coordination across product lines, so product management and engineering must stay aligned to keep the range coherent. That kind of setup is hard to copy because one mismatch can break three offers at once. It also shows the Company Name can organize around more than one demand profile at the same time.
Customer-Solution Workflow looks valuable because it turns client input into design work, then moves it cleanly to production. That setup helps C-Tech United handle tailored orders at scale, which is key when custom work carries higher margins than standard sales. In 2025, the main test is whether the firm can keep turnaround time low while protecting quality and cash conversion.
Execution and Quality Discipline
In 2025, reliable power is only valuable if C-Tech United can deliver it the same way every time. That makes organization a control system: testing, process control, and delivery discipline turn the product into repeatable results, which is vital when power interruptions still cost economies tens of billions of dollars each year.
For VRIO, that execution muscle helps capture value because customers pay for consistency, not just design. If quality slips, the technical edge fades fast; if it stays tight, the company can convert know-how into trusted revenue.
Basic Evidence of Value Capture
C-TECH UNITED shows basic evidence of value capture because its product design, manufacturing, and customization functions appear linked, so the firm can turn capability into customer value. That points to an organization set up to capture gains from its core strengths, not just create them. What is not visible is the depth of formal systems, so the VRIO organization test is positive, but only at a basic evidence-backed level.
C-Tech United looks organized to capture value because design, manufacturing, and customization are linked, so know-how can turn into repeatable revenue. The VRIO "Organization" test is positive, but only at a basic evidence-backed level until 2025 filing data shows output, margin, and turnaround strength.
